Abstract | ||
A total number of 540 one day old unsexed arbor -acres broiler chicks were used in this study. The birds were randomly distributed into 6 groups 90 chicks each. Each group sub divided into 3 replicates, 30 chicks each in floor pen. The 3 X 2 factorial designed experiment included Stenorol or Cygro at level of 3 ppm under three types of litter, rice hulls, wheat straw and wood shaving. A significant (P | ||
